Pregunta: ¿Por qué el ácido cloroacético es más ácido que el ácido acético? Respuesta: El ácido cloroacético es más fuerte, porque contiene átomos de cloro (más electronegativos) en lugar de átomos de hidrógeno (menos electronegativos) .
